I also think FFXIV would stand a lot better with a slower EXP Rate if there was more places to level. At the moment you do it all in 1 or the other area, there are not a lot of places to go. This is not about "There are X amount of camps", this is about the number of zones there are in game, which obviously is alarming low right now and wont be fixed until v2. So there is no variety, you spend an awful long time grinding in a single area, it becomes dull, and you resent that area discreetly.
When you can do x levels (small increments) on 1 mob, in 1 area, then move to next area and it be completely different, with a completely new mob that requires a new strategy, having this every few levels would remove the essence of the conveyor belt like levelling.
